SABnzbd False Positives and Antivirus Detection
Immediately after a new SABnzbd release, certain antivirus tools may incorrectly flag it as malicious. These warnings are false positives.
Common Causes
SABnzbd’s design can trigger antivirus alarms:
-
Compression and executable packaging
-
Network activity and listening ports
-
Integration of multiple background tools
Antivirus tools use automated systems that often misread new builds of SABnzbd.
Recommended Action
If Eweka users run into this issue:
-
Make sure your antivirus is up to date.
-
Check the quarantine log and restore SABnzbd.
-
Reinstall SABnzbd if anything is missing.
Run the installer through VirusTotal.com to compare against many scanners and confirm the false positive.
These alerts usually clear up within a couple of weeks.
